CHOOSE ONE:
ONE: Even though Isabelle just met Hugo, she calls him her “friend.” Do you think the two kids have enough in common to really be friends? What similarities do they share? How are they different? Discuss how they are similar or different on the inside. For example, don’t say something about how they are on the outside, like “they are both kids” or “Hugo’s a boy and Isabelle’s a girl.” Support your opinion with textual evidence.
TWO: Why is Hugo so curious about the key around Isabelle’s neck? Why do you think Isabelle won’t tell Hugo where it came from?
